1. Dog Ear Picket Privacy Fence

Best for: Traditional charm and budget-conscious homeowners.

✅ Pros:

  • Classic style with broad appeal
  • Affordable
  • Great for basic backyard privacy

⚠️ Lifestyle Considerations:

  • Requires more upkeep if you want to keep the wood looking fresh
  • May feel too basic for homeowners seeking a premium look

👉 Consider it if you want a clean, familiar style without overdoing it.

2. Top Cap & Fascia Privacy Fence

Best for: Homeowners who want a polished, premium look.

✅ Pros:

  • Strong structural integrity
  • Refined finish adds instant curb appeal
  • Extra layer protects end grain from weathering

⚠️ Lifestyle Considerations:

  • May feel a bit too formal for casual backyard hangouts
  • Adds visual weight, which some homeowners may find overwhelming in small yards

👉 This one’s perfect if you want your fence to look just as good from the inside as it does from the street.

3. Lattice Top Privacy Fence

Best for: Adding visual height without full enclosure.

✅ Pros:

  • Lightens up a full privacy fence visually
  • Adds architectural detail
  • Great for climbing plants

⚠️ Lifestyle Considerations:

  • May not be the best fit if you prefer complete backyard seclusion
  • Needs a little extra care if you have energetic pets or kids near the fence line

👉 Choose it if you want both privacy and a touch of garden charm.

4. Picture Frame Privacy Fence

Best for: Modern and upscale homes.

✅ Pros:

  • Sleek, symmetrical lines
  • Reinforced framing = stronger build
  • Works well with horizontal or vertical boards

⚠️ Lifestyle Considerations:

  • More structured look may not vibe with rustic or cottage-style homes
  • Higher-end appearance may invite more scrutiny from HOA or neighbors

👉 Ideal for homeowners who care as much about design as they do durability.

5. Vinyl Privacy Fence

Best for: Low-maintenance living by the coast.

✅ Pros:

  • Never needs painting or staining
  • Resistant to moisture, rot, and insects
  • Consistent color and finish over time

⚠️ Lifestyle Considerations:

  • Limited custom design flexibility
  • Some homeowners may find vinyl less “warm” or natural-looking than wood

6. Aluminum Fence

Best for: Elegant boundaries without blocking the view.

✅ Pros:

  • Rust-resistant (great for coastal zones)
  • Great for pets and pools
  • Sleek, uniform appearance

⚠️ Lifestyle Considerations:

  • Doesn’t offer full privacy
  • More decorative than secure

7. Chain Link Fence

Best for: Utility, security, and budget-friendliness.

✅ Pros:

  • Very affordable
  • Fast install
  • Durable and long-lasting

⚠️ Lifestyle Considerations:

  • Doesn’t provide visual privacy
  • Industrial look may not match the aesthetic of modern or upscale homes
